Nagórnik, Lower Silesian Voivodeship
Village in Lower Silesian Voivodeship, Poland
50°52′3″N 16°6′3″E / 50.86750°N 16.10083°E / 50.86750; 16.10083Nagórnik [naˈɡurnik]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Marciszów, within Kamienna Góra County, Lower Silesian Voivodeship, in south-western Poland.[1]
It lies approximately 6 kilometres (4 mi) north-east of Marciszów, 7 km (4 mi) north-east of Kamienna Góra, and 72 km (45 mi) south-west of the regional capital Wrocław.
